CT Technologist - StaffFlex Contract
Overview
You will own CT imaging operations at UChicago Medicine AdventHealth in Hinsdale, covering a 13-week contract with day shifts (10am-6:30pm). You will perform exams using established protocols, operate imaging equipment safely, and ensure patient safety and comfort across all ages. Your role supports a purpose-driven team focused on whole-person care, with on-call rotation every 5th week. This is a chance to apply your RT(R)(ARRT) certification in a contract role with a leading health system.
What You'll Do8
- 1Perform CT exams using established protocols, ensuring proper patient identification and education prior to each scan.
- 2Operate imaging equipment (scanners, injectors, monitors) safely, adapting protocols for patients of all ages.
- 3Screen patients for contrast allergies and minimize radiation exposure, practicing infection control standards with approved PPE.
- 4Position patients and select technical factors to produce radiographs that meet Radiologist standards in a safe, timely manner.
- 5Monitor patient condition during scans, documenting history and explaining procedures to ensure comfort, safety, and privacy.
- 6Handle clerical duties such as answering phones, completing patient records, and scheduling exams.
- 7Maintain a stocked, organized, clean room and adapt imaging protocols as needed for patient care.
- 8Demonstrate knowledge and skills to perform scans on patients of all ages, including pediatric and geriatric populations.
Requirements8
- 12+ years of experience as a CT Tech in acute care.
- 2Associate's degree from an AMA approved school of radiologic technology or JCERT accreditation.
- 3Basic Life Support (BLS) certification required.
- 4Registered Technologist - Radiography RT(R)(ARRT) required.
- 5Registered Technologist - Computed Tomography RT(CT)(ARRT) required.
- 6IEMA state license required for Illinois.
- 7Open availability for day shifts (10am-6:30pm) and on-call every 5th week.
- 8Knowledge of imaging protocols and radiation safety practices.
